Where is the Cocrane family from?

You can see how Cocrane families moved over time by selecting different census years. The Cocrane family name was found in the USA, and Canada between 1880 and 1920. The most Cocrane families were found in Canada in 1911. In 1911 there were 7 Cocrane families living in New Brunswick. This was about 64% of all the recorded Cocrane's in Canada. New Brunswick had the highest population of Cocrane families in 1911.
